fn parse_upstream_addr(addr: &str) -> Result<SocketAddr, String> {
if let Ok(socket_addr) = addr.parse::<SocketAddr>() {
return Ok(socket_addr);
}
addr.to_socket_addrs()
.map_err(|e| e.to_string())?
.next()
.ok_or_else(|| "hostname resolved to no addresses".to_string())
}
